Juan starts climbing a spiral staircase that is 10 meters high and 4 meters wide from the base. What is the magnitude of his resultant displacement?

The magnitude of a displacement is the straight-line distance
from the beginning point to the end point, regardless of the path
that was taken to get there.

Juan's displacement is the straight-line distance from the bottom
of the staircase to the top.

That's 10 meters.
